QuickerTek offers free Snow Leopard upgrade with product purchase

QuickerTek (http://www.quickertek.com), which specializes in power
and wireless Apple products, has announced that when customers buy
any one of the three of the most popular wireless networking
products, or the MacBook external battery, they get an upgrade to Mac
OS X 10.6 (“Snow Leopard”) free.

QuickerTek has tested all of its products with the new Mac OS and is
celebrating compatibllity with this special offer.

Hudson Entertainment announces fall iPhone game line-up

Hudson Entertainment (http://www.hudsonent.com/), the North and South
American publishing arm of HUDSON SOFT, is bringing a diverse
selection of four titles to the iPhone this fall. The games include
Fall for Knights of the Phantom Castle, Military Madness: Neo
Nectaris, Aqua Forest 2 and World RPS.
“This fall, we’re re-introducing Military Madness, coming out with a
sequel to Aqua Forest, setting up a new IP in Knights of the Phantom
Castle and taking it back to the classics with World RPS,” saysYoko
Tsumagari, vice president of mobile games at Hudson Entertainment.

Bains Software releases instaplaylist for the iPhone and iPod

Bains Software has announced instaplaylist
(http://www.bainsware.com/instaplaylist/), their first app for the
iPhone and iPod touch. instaplaylist is the universal remote for
music. It’s available for US$1.99 at the Apple App Store.

Instaplaylist It allows users to create a playlist of YouTube music
videos from their iPhone or iPod touch and enjoy them on any computer
on the same Wi-Fi network. The videos play on the user’s computer
while they control playback from their iPhone.

AJA Video announces KONA support for Snow Leopard

AJA Video System (http://www.aja.com), a manufacturer of professional
video interface and conversion solutions, has released a new software
version (7.0) for its KONA line of video capture and playback cards:
KONA LSe, LHe, LHi and the top-of-the-line KONA 3. The upgrade adds
support for Mac OS X 10.6 (“Snow Leopard”).

The KONA family is AJA’s line of 10-bit uncompressed capture and
playback cards for video and audio input and output on the Mac
platform.
